With heavy hearts and profound sadness we announce the passing of Chad Robert Krause, who left us too soon on May 9, 2026. Born on June 6, 1986, in Fort Pierce, Florida, Chad lived a life that was as vibrant as his spirit. He was a beloved son, brother, and friend, and his memory will forever remain in the hearts of those who knew him.

Chad was full of energy and enthusiasm from a young age, relishing every moment spent outdoors on his bike or skateboard. His adventurous nature led him to enjoy remote control cars, paintball, and cherished time spent with his brother, where they bonded over pool games and comic book collections. Chad's infectious smile could light up any room, and he had a unique ability to connect with others—often walking away from conversations with new friends.

As a passionate handyman, Chad found fulfillment in home repairs and remodeling, dedicating his skills to serve his community. His work extended beyond construction; he also briefly ventured into long-haul trucking and shared his knowledge as a swim instructor. Chad's love for fishing was unparalleled, and he took great pride in sharing his fishing techniques and experiences through numerous TikTok videos. Whether it was surfing, woodworking, disc golf, or diving, he was always happiest near the water, especially during fishing excursions alongside his loyal dog, Choco.

Chad is survived by his devoted father, Robert Krause Jr. and stepmother Juana; his loving mother, Tammy Carver and stepfather John; son, Keegan Robert Krause; and cherished siblings Mark Carver and Isabella Krause. He was also a beloved grandson to James and Sandra Murphy. Chad was preceded in death by his grandparents Robert Krause Sr. and Margarita Krause, as well as his aunt Rosa Krause.
